pip install ta-lib 的一个坑

链接器找 -lta-lib 找不到库

创建软链接 libta-lib.so -> libta_lib.so

bash 复制代码
cd /usr/local/lib
sudo ln -s libta_lib.so libta-lib.so
  1. 安装 TA-Lib 的依赖项:

首先,您需要安装一些必备的库和工具,包括 build-essential、autotools-dev 和 libtool 等

bash 复制代码
sudo apt-get update
sudo apt-get install build-essential autoconf automake libtool
  1. 下载并安装 TA-Lib 的 C 库:

您需要从 TA-Lib 的官方网站下载并编译它的 C 库。

bash 复制代码
wget http://prdownloads.sourceforge.net/ta-lib/ta-lib-0.4.0-src.tar.gz
tar -xzf ta-lib-0.4.0-src.tar.gz
cd ta-lib
./configure
make
sudo make install
  1. 设置库路径:

安装完成后,需要将库路径添加到系统的库搜索路径中。

sudo ldconfig

  1. 安装 TA-Lib 的 Python 包:

您可以通过 pip 安装 TA-Lib 的 Python 包。

pip install ta-lib

相关推荐
木子.李3472 小时前
ssh连接远程服务器相关总结
运维·服务器·ssh
晚风吹人醒.3 小时前
SSH远程管理及访问控制
linux·运维·ssh·scp·xshell·访问控制·远程管理
necessary6535 小时前
使用Clion查看linux环境中的PG源码
linux·运维·服务器
江湖有缘6 小时前
Jump个人仪表盘Docker化部署教程:从0到 搭建专属导航页
运维·docker·容器
FL16238631296 小时前
win11+WSL+Ubuntu-xrdp+远程桌面闪退+黑屏闪退解决
linux·运维·ubuntu
AOwhisky7 小时前
Linux逻辑卷管理:从“固定隔间”到“弹性存储池”的智慧
linux·运维·服务器
05大叔8 小时前
大事件Day02
运维·服务器
C Yu小白9 小时前
Linux系统调用与文件操作详解
linux·运维·服务器
ZFB00019 小时前
【麒麟桌面系统】V10-SP1 2503 系统知识——常见用户组简介
linux·运维·kylin
acrelgxy9 小时前
告别被动抢修与盲目巡检!安科瑞运维云平台,让电力系统实现预测性守护。
运维·电力监控系统·智能电力仪表